SPL Photos: Kilmarnock 1-0 Celtic – Robbie Keane Foiled On Debut
By Ollie Irish
As so often in football, the opposition failed to read the script. On this occasion, the script ended with Robbie Keane leading his new club to a stirring win. In reality, Celtic failed to match Chris Maguire’s 53rd-minute strike and so Keane suffered a defeat on debut.
Keane had several chances and looked lively, but he was foiled by Cammy Bell in the Kilmarnock goal. Tony Mowbray’s side had more than enough of the ball to win, but Killie held out for a much-needed three points.
It’s a flat start to Keane’s stint at Celtic, and there must now be serious questions about Mowbray’s position at the club. Celtic are ten points behind leaders Rangers, and they don’t really look like closing that gap in time. Mowbray is not getting the job done.
